Output 301c17589fe6745f7044d049698ddde2e666eab9b7d38e5ae535e32691420b80:1

value
3044821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b58d6357b1186b7e21bc1ed7869499b7e47323f OP_EQUAL
address
34BcbD5QX66YNtJBXEUcP9ARsi2iAfHcBP
transaction
301c17589fe6745f7044d049698ddde2e666eab9b7d38e5ae535e32691420b80
spent
true